The song "Intro (Trap House 4)" by Gucci Mane portrays a lifestyle centered around the trap house, which is often associated with drug trafficking and crime.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of this world, with references to pouring codeine, expensive cars, and cooking drugs. The trap house is described as a party or gathering place for gangsters, while outsiders are questioned about their presence.

The lyrics also touch upon violence and power dynamics. Gucci Mane mentions heads being busted with a microwave, indicating a willingness to resort to extreme measures. The reference to Michael Vick highlights his ability to make moves and handle situations skillfully. On the other hand, there is an acknowledgement that dealing drugs and engaging in criminal activities can lead to a life of constant danger, as emphasized by the line asking why Gucci Mane would be robbing if he already has so much money.

Overall, the song seems to glorify the lifestyle and mindset associated with the trap house, showcasing the power, bravado, and luxury that can come with it. However, it also hints at the harsh reality and consequences these actions can bring. It is a complex portrayal that elicits both fascination and critical reflection on the choices and sacrifices made to attain such a lifestyle.
